Richmond Public Schools closed on Wednesday following Tuesday's mass shooting.

On Tuesday, Huguenot High School students gathered at Altria Theater for their graduation ceremony.

Shortly after it ended, seven people were shot and approximately a dozen more were injured. Two people died: Shawn Jackson, a new Huguenot alum — and his stepfather, Renzo Smith.

Richmond Public Schools closed on Wednesday, June 7, following the mass shooting. During that time, dozens of students, parents and Richmond-area residents decided to march.

Wearing orange to stand with victims and survivors of gun violence and carrying handmade signs, they traveled to the Virginia State Capitol for an anti–gun violence rally.
